U.S. automakers are increasingly redirecting capital and manufacturing capacity toward energy storage, entering a business where Tesla already has a long operational lead. The shift comes as growth in electric vehicle adoption has slowed from earlier projections, leaving battery factories built for EVs underutilized and prompting manufacturers to search for alternative demand for large-scale battery production. Energy storage systems rely on many of the same core technologies as electric vehicle batteries, but they serve a different market. Instead of powering vehicles, these systems store electricity for homes, businesses, and utilities, helping manage grid stability, peak demand, and backup power. …
